“In Rome, there were two penalties”: 20-year-old starlet still disappointed with loss to Liverpool in CL semi-final

Ever since Liverpool successfully qualified for the Champions League final against Real Madrid, it is safe to assume that we may have frustrated a few fans of other English clubs.

After all, it has been a good while since a team from the Premier League booked a date in the final and in doing so, it was safe to assume that we may have ruffled a few feathers.

However, it looks like an AS Roma player is still quite unhappy with the fact that we progressed ahead of them. Despite putting up a good fight in the second-leg of the semi-finals, the Italian outfit failed to beat us. To be fair, there were plenty of controversial decisions by the referees in those games as well and Cengiz Under is not amused.

He started off by crediting Liverpool for their brilliant performance in the first-leg but he went on to say that Roma did stage a comeback of sorts towards the end. However, when it came to the second-leg, Under had an entirely different opinion.

Speaking to BeiN Sports (h/t Liverpool Echo), Under said:

“In Rome, there were two penalties which should have been given for us.

“I don’t want to criticise the referee, I’m only 20 years old but that’s the truth. I could have been in Kiev today. They took that away from us. That’s my opinion.”

Under is an immensely talented player and is definitely a promising youngster to keep an eye on. Like he mentioned, he is entitled to his opinion but the fact is that we have played hard to get to the final and nothing can take that away from us – not now, not ever.
